Londolozi has five separate camps and we are in the Granite Suites of which there are three rooms but there are only four of here us this week.
Erin wakes us at 6:00 with hot tea and coffee, we bundle up and are in the game truck by 6:30. We head out looking for wildlife sometimes stopping for hot chocolate and back to breakfast between 9:30 and 10:00 depending on what we have come across.
There is a buffet set up of home cooked muffins, yogurt, cereals, juices, ect. all set out of just four of us. Then take your order for the hot breakfast.
Downtime is until about 2:15 then back on the lounge deck for lunch. We order our lunch at breakfast and have a choice of three dishes.
3:00 the four of us head back out for a game drive with our guide Jess and Jeffy our tracker.
It's interesting because Jeff is the son of Elmon who has tracked for John Varty (one of the owners of this family owned lodge). Elmon was in the movie that Varty produced, wrote and stared in called Running Wild with Brooke Shields and Charlie Sheen. He still works at Londolozi as a tracker.
After a stop for a sundowner we head back to the lodge for dinner.
